About Enact Holdings Inc

Enact Holdings is a leading private mortgage insurance provider in the U.S. It partners with lenders to offer credit enhancement and risk management solutions, helping more borrowers achieve and maintain homeownership.

About Vital Farms Inc

Vital Farms is a leading provider of ethically produced, pasture-raised eggs and butter in the United States. Operating as a Public Benefit Corporation, it manages a network of over 650 family farms to deliver high-welfare food products. It leverages a scalable 'asset-light' partnership model that prioritizes transparency and animal welfare to meet the growing consumer demand for clean-label and sustainable food sources.
